Output 24a9766cdb37d11bd53318881c15c93087d5b0c072331dc27c12a5ef07bb9904:13

value
8465916
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68a78d1e8050c82e79894b86a7aa4fc961a88594 OP_EQUAL
address
3BENvAAYq7ZJ5buuYUmCNG1dLkVz4Yc3aW
transaction
24a9766cdb37d11bd53318881c15c93087d5b0c072331dc27c12a5ef07bb9904
spent
true